I am an Assistant Professor \u00a0in Glenn Department of Civil Engineering at Clemson University. Our\u00a0research focus: (a) to quantify water security with an emphasis on coupled climate-human interaction under multiple extreme climate events, and (b) to utilize hydroclimatic (extreme) information for \u00a0improving infrastructure management.
